I initially connected with a recruiter at a university job fair, submitting my resume. Subsequently, they reached out via email to arrange an in-person interview. The recruiter was very responsive and punctual throughout the process. The interview was conducted by the same person I met at the job fair. We discussed their past connection to the university and their views on graduates from the institution. The interview was quite conversational. Ultimately, they suggested I explore a different sector within the company, one I hadn't initially applied for but which aligned better with my skills and expertise.

It was a bit of a slog but pretty organized. I liked chatting with different people at the company. Finding out my DISC profile was important for how I acted. Be ready for questions about your leadership, past experiences, and personality.
